Determining the Minimum Thickness for a Pressure Vessel

[ez-toc] The minimum thickness of a pressure vessel is determined by factors such as internal pressure, material strength, temperature, corrosion allowance, and design codes like the ASME Boiler and Pressure Vessel Code. What is the Definition of a Simple Pressure Vessel?

[ez-toc] Understanding Simple Pressure Vessels Industry standards define a simple pressure vessel as a welded vessel subject to internal pressure greater than 0.5 bar, designed to contain air or nitrogen, and not intended for exposure to flame.
